George Clooney has been given the chance to live out his sporting dream and spend the summer playing baseball.
The movie star was offered a contract to play for Ohio minor league team the Dayton Dragons during a recent TV interview with top producer Peter Guber, who owns the team.
The Batman producer threw Clooney a curveball on U.S. cable show Shootout, hurling him a team hat and pitching him the chance to play baseball.
Guber said, "We're ready to sign you up, anytime ou're ready." The offer isn't as bizarre as it seems - Clooney was considered a prospect for Ohio's major league team the Cincinnati Reds when he was a teenager.
